One example of these apostolic initiatives is the Regnum Christi family in Spain, with its family pastoral programs. You have placed a particular emphasis on the training of young people who are are living the courtship stage. Se have presentsdo programs designed to strengthen the relationship from a Gospel perspective. One of them is the faith itinerary for engaged couples, a meeting place where couples can share their experiences, receive formation on the marriage vocation and grow in their relationship with God.

Among the initiatives are Youth and Engagement, an apostolate that seeks to offer tools for couples to face day-to-day challenges. Participation in accompaniment teams is encouraged, where couples can learn from each other and build a relationship based on trust and respect.

The ooviazgo, camino htion to the matrimonio

Ehe courtship is not conceivable as a superficial or passing stage, but as a path of discernment towards marriage. Marriage and Family highlightthe importance of the proximate preparation for the sacrament of marriage, encouraging couples to build a solid foundation before taking the final step.

In this sense, courses for brides and grooms, such as the organized by Javier and Clara Pérez Ugarte, offer a structure of accompaniment that seeks to answer fundamental questions about life as a couple. From conflict management to the integration of faith into the daily relationship, these spaces allow the bride and groom to consciously and responsibly prepare for marriage.

United Family International and courtship

«Engagement forecast»a reflection of Familia Unida International, addresses the complexity of forecasting the future of a dating relationship, noting that although each relationship is unique and its outcome cannot be predicted with certainty, there are factors that can influence its success or failure. It is vitally important that there is open communication, mutual respect and compatibility of values that can be used to promote the.n contribute positively to the development healthy of ationship. In addition, the importance of emotional maturity and the ability to resolve conflicts constructively are mentioned as fundamental pillars for a lasting union.

PPaying attention to these aspects can provide a better understanding of the couple's dynamics and help identify areas that may need strengthening. Ultimately, it is recognized that the commitment and joint effort of both partners are critical in building a strong and satisfying relationship.
